centos安装mysql5.7详细教程

  • Post category:other

CentOS安装MySQL 5.7详细教程

MySQL是一种流行的关系型数据库管理系统,本文将提供一个完整攻略,介绍如何在CentOS系统中安装MySQL 5.7,并提供两个示例说明。

步骤1:添加MySQL Yum Repository

在CentOS系统中,可以使用MySQL Yum Repository来安装MySQL 5.7。具体步骤如下:

  1. 打开终端并以root用户身份登录。

  2. 在终端中执行以下命令来下载MySQL Yum Repository:

w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m
  1. 在终端中执行以下命令来安装MySQL Yum Repository:
sudo rpm -ivh mysql57-community-release-el7-11.noarch.rpm

步骤2:安装MySQL 5.7

在添加MySQL Yum Repository之后,可以使用Yum来安装MySQL 5.7。具体步骤如下:

  1. 在终端中执行以下命令来安装MySQL 5.7:
sudo yum install mysql-community-server
  1. 在终端中执行以下命令来启动MySQL服务:
sudo systemctl start mysqld
  1. 在终端中执行以下命令来设置MySQL服务开机自启动:
sudo systemctl enable mysqld

步骤3:配置MySQL 5.7

在安装MySQL 5.7之后,需要进行一些配置。具体步骤如下:

  1. 在终端中执行以下命令来查看MySQL服务状态:
sudo systemctl status mysqld
  1. 在终端中执行以下命令来查看MySQL服务的初始密码:
sudo grep 'temporary password' /var/log/mysqld.log
  1. 在终端中执行以下命令来登录MySQL:
mysql -u root -p
  1. 在MySQL中执行以下命令来修改密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';

示例1:创建数据库和表

在这个示例中,我们将使用MySQL 5.7来创建一个数据库和一个表。

  1. 在终端中执行以下命令来登录MySQL:
mysql -u root -p
  1. 在MySQL中执行以下命令来创建一个数据库:
CREATE DATABASE mydatabase;
  1. 在MySQL中执行以下命令来使用该数据库:
USE mydatabase;
  1. 在MySQL中执行以下命令来创建一个表:
CREATE TABLE mytable (
  id INT NOT NULL AUTO_INCREMENT,
  name VARCHAR(50) NOT NULL,
  PRIMARY KEY (id)
);

在这个示例中,我们使用了MySQL 5.7来创建了一个数据库和一个表。

示例2:插入和查询数据

在这个示例中,我们将使用MySQL 5.7来插入和查询数据。

  1. 在终端中执行以下命令来登录MySQL:
mysql -u root -p
  1. 在MySQL中执行以下命令来使用该数据库:
USE mydatabase;
  1. 在MySQL中执行以下命令来插入一条数据:
INSERT INTO mytable (name) VALUES ('John');
  1. 在MySQL中执行以下命令来查询数据:
SELECT * FROM mytable;

在这个示例中,我们使用了MySQL 5.7来插入和查询数据。

注意事项

在使用MySQL 5.7时,需要注意以下事项:

  1. 需要了解MySQL的基本知识和使用方法,以确保数据的正确性和可用性。

  2. 在使用MySQL时,需要注意数据的安全性和稳定性,以避免出现意外错误和安漏洞。

  3. 在使用MySQL时,需要根据实际需求选择合适的存储引擎和数据类型,提高数据存储效率和可靠性。

总结

本文提供了一个完整攻略,介绍了如何在CentOS系统中安装MySQL 5.7,并提供了两个示例说明。需要注意的是,在使用MySQL时需要根据实际需求选择适合的存储引擎和数据类型,以确保数据正确性和可用性。同时,注意数据的安全性和稳定性,以避免出现意外错误和安全漏洞。